About the role

Resonetics is a global leader in advanced engineering, prototyping, product development, and micro manufacturing, driving innovation in the medical device industry. The Senior Automation Engineer works in a team of automation engineers who design and develop automated manufacturing solutions across all Resonetics diverse manufacturing capabilities and locations. The automation team is an internal service provider supporting Continuous Improvement Initiatives, new product development, and Quality Improvement Programs. Automation efforts range from automated part handling of components to complex assemblies, fluid dispensing, cleaning, inspection, and more.
